Los Altos Falls to M-Town

By Rich Whittington

(Hacienda Heights) – Monrovia was too much for host Los Altos 22-14, Friday night.

The game featured quick strike abilities, by each team, as well as major lapses in scoring. Each team scored on its first possession of the contest. Monrovia started the scoring with a 30 yard TD run by Lawrence Spicer that occurred only two minutes in.

Los Altos answered as Michael Salcedo found the end zone with 7:27 remaining in the first quarter of play. This would be all of the scoring for the remainder of the half, as the teams went to their respective locker rooms tied at seven.

The second half began in the same fashion as the first with both teams scoring on the first possession. Los Altos began this display, as Tyler Nevens ran 80 yards for the go ahead score just 14 seconds into the quarter.

Monrovia responded as Spicer again found the end zone on a 50 yard score just 18 seconds later. Monrovia added another score, a 17 yard TD pass from Asaph Zamora to Jermaine Bias as the Cats led 20-14 after three.

The Wildcats maintained possession in the final quarter for 9:28. Los Altos had one final attempt with less that a minute remaining in the game. However, this fell short quarterback Michael Campbell was tackled in the end zone for a Safety.

  • Monrovia’s Spicer had 239 total yards.
  • Los Altos’s Nevens had 10 carries for 133 yards
  • Monrovia Linebacker Zach Zepeda: Two Sacks
  • Monrovia DT Ty’sean Brown: Safety
  • The halftime score: Los Altos 7- Monrovia 7
  • Monrovia’s Offensive Line: LT-Thomas Ruble, LG-Andrew Mendez, C-Cesar Gutierrez, RG-Justin Crutchfield-McNeil,

RT-Ty’Sean Brown.

  • Los Altos’ Offensive Line: LT- Geno Camacho, LG-Andrew Garcia, C-Gabriel Estrada, RG-Eric Martinez, RT-Jayson Jones.
  • Penalties: Los Altos 4 for 25 yards- Monrovia 7 for 50 yards.
